1. The Difficulty Curve: From Normal to Endgame
The progression from normal content to endgame bosses in PoE 2 is steep. Initially, bosses in lower levels are relatively straightforward, requiring players to learn basic combat mechanics. However, as you move through mid-game and into the endgame, you’ll encounter bosses that challenge your knowledge of game systems, including mechanics like damage over time, elemental resistances, debuffs, and unique boss abilities that will test both your reaction time and your build’s survivability.
In the endgame, the stakes are higher. The bosses will often have multiple phases, high health pools, deadly mechanics, and unpredictable damage patterns. Success in these encounters typically requires a combination of gearing, map mods, player skill, and advanced knowledge of boss mechanics.
2. Boss Mechanics: What to Expect
Endgame bosses in PoE 2 are built with intricate mechanics that can make them incredibly challenging. Here are some common features that you should expect when tackling these high-difficulty fights:
High-Damage Phases
Most endgame bosses are designed to deal massive damage, often in specific phases or during particular attacks. For example, delirium bosses or bosses in high-tier maps may use an ability that inflicts massive damage over time (DoT) or a high burst of damage if you're caught in the wrong position. These abilities can quickly wipe out characters who aren't fully prepared, so having high defensive layers such as energy shield, life regeneration, or damage mitigation is essential.
Multiple Phases
Endgame bosses often have multiple phases, with each phase introducing different attack patterns, mechanics, and environmental effects. One phase might focus on summoning minions to overwhelm you, while another could involve telegraphed AoE attacks that require quick positioning or precise timing. Understanding when to dodge, when to damage the boss, and when to focus on survival will be key to winning these fights.
Environmental Hazards
Many endgame bosses introduce environmental hazards that players must navigate while managing the fight. These can range from poison clouds, fire puddles, and electric zones that require you to constantly reposition. The presence of these hazards adds an extra layer of challenge, as you must constantly juggle damage avoidance, movement, and boss mechanics.
Debuffs and Ailments
Certain bosses in PoE 2 will inflict dangerous debuffs or elemental ailments such as corruption, frostbite, shock, or vulnerability. These debuffs can make it harder for you to survive the fight or significantly reduce your damage output. Bosses in high-level encounters are often designed to exploit your build's weaknesses, so resistances, status ailment immunity, and other mitigation strategies are vital to surviving.
Summons and Adds
Many endgame bosses summon minions during the fight. These adds can overwhelm players if left unchecked, especially if they have additional buffs or mechanical synergies with the boss. As such, controlling these minions and knowing when to clear them or ignore them is an essential aspect of managing boss fights. For minion-based builds, this might be a benefit, but for other builds, it can be a challenge to manage.

2. Using Flasks and Utility
Flasks play a crucial role in surviving endgame content. You'll want to have a selection of flasks that offer life regeneration, mana recovery, status ailment immunity, and anti-curse effects. Flask management during boss fights can be the difference between success and failure, so make sure your flask setup is geared toward the specific needs of the encounter.
